>
Fa   |   Ar   |   En
   A Lightweight and Extensible AspectJ Implementation  
   
نویسنده Toledo Rodolfo ,Tanter Eric
منبع journal of universal computer science - 2008 - دوره : 14 - شماره : 21 - صفحه:3517 -3533
چکیده    Extending aspectj to experiment with new language features can be cum- bersome, even with an extensible implementation. often, a language designer only needs a rapid prototyping environment, but has to deal with a full compiler infras- tructure, and must address low-level implementation issues. this work completes a lightweight extensible implementation of aspectj with a declarative assimilation layer based on stratego. this layer brings together an extensible syntax definition of aspectj and the core semantics provided by the reflex aop kernel. using this implementation, language extensions are defined using declarative high-level constructs, significantly reducing the cost of the extension process.
کلیدواژه Aspect-oriented programming ,AspectJ ,extensible implementation
آدرس University of Chile, Computer Science Department (DCC), PLEIAD Laboratory, Chile, University of Chile, Computer Science Department (DCC), PLEIAD Laboratory, Chile
پست الکترونیکی etanter@dcc.uchile.cl
 
     
   
Authors
  
 
 

Copyright 2023
Islamic World Science Citation Center
All Rights Reserved